Logical reasoning two-step word problems are crucial for children ages 3-6 as they lay the foundation for critical thinking and problem-solving skills essential in later academic and life pursuits. At this developmental stage, children are naturally curious and eager to explore concepts. Engaging with two-step word problems provides opportunities for them to practice reasoning, develop a better understanding of mathematics, and enhance language skills.
These problems require children to not only identify the numbers involved but also comprehend the relationships between those numbers, fostering deeper cognitive skills. By breaking down problems into manageable steps, they learn to analyze, interpret, and manipulate information effectively. This cultivates resilience and perseverance, as they may face challenges in reaching the solution.
Moreover, engaging with logical reasoning builds confidence. When children successfully solve these problems, they gain a sense of accomplishment, reinforcing their interest in learning. Parents and teachers can use these activities to create interactive and enriching experiences that promote collaborative problem-solving and conversation.
Ultimately, focusing on logical reasoning in early childhood encourages a love for learning, prepares children for future academic success, and equips them with essential life skills that extend beyond the classroom.
